If the pH is lowered, the solution becomes more acidic.

It's just like temperature. If something cools down from 1000 degrees to 900 degrees, it is colder, even though the object is still 'hot'. It's hot, but not as hot as it was, so it's colder.

Likewise, if we lower a pH from 7.5 to 7.4, the solution is more acidic. It's basic, but not as basic as it was, so it's more acidic.

How can you measure the pH of an unknown liquid?

You can measure the pH of an unknown liquid using a pH meter or pH test strips. Simply dip the pH meter or test strip into the liquid and observe the reading or color change, respectively. This will give you an indication of the pH level of the unknown liquid.

What are some ways to determine the pH of a liquid?

Some ways to determine the pH of a liquid include using pH test strips, pH meters, or pH indicator solutions. pH test strips change color based on the acidity or alkalinity of the liquid, pH meters provide a numerical pH value, and pH indicator solutions change color to indicate the pH level.
